I went through my old daylily catalogs and found one from Wild's dated 1991. They did not have a photo of 'Many Waters' (MW) in that edition. If I remember correctly they would put photos of different cultivars in their catalogs each year so a later or perhaps earlier catalog may have a photo of MW. Perhaps you might try emailing Wilds and asking if they have a photo they could share?

In any case, here is their full description of MW in case it might be a bit more helpful.

"A beautiful, ruffled, crimped strong lavender with mauve veining, shading, self-colored raised rib. Wide yellow green throat blends 3/4 way up on rib and nearly 1/2 way on sepals, & ends in a lovely mauve edge, green heart. By evening rib is nearly cream, edging is still visible. Good substance, branching."
